- 博客(13)
- 资源 (2)
- 收藏
- 关注
原创 Schema解析XML
Schema概述XML Schema是2001年5月正式发布的W3C(万维网联盟)的推荐标准,经过数年的大规模讨论和开发如今终于奠定下来,成为全球公认的XML环境下首选的数据建模工具。使用DTD虽然带来较大的方便,但是,DTD存在一些缺陷:一是它是用不同于XML的语言编写
2011-09-30 20:09:47 2443
原创 使用SAX解析XML
SAX是事件驱动的,SAX解析的方式非常类似流媒体的分析处理方式,这种解析模式能够随着文档的读入过程立即开始解析,而不需要等待文档中所有的数据被读入结束后再开始解析。适合于内存较小的应用场合。除此之外,应用程序甚至不必解析整个文档,它可以在某个条件得到满足时停止解析后面的文档。
2011-09-29 18:05:21 680
原创 XML(DOM)解析
XML解析方式分两种:dom和saxDom(Document Object Model,即文档对象模型)是W3C组织推荐的处理XML的一种方式。SAX(Simple API for XML)不是官方标准,但它是XML社区事实上的标准,几乎所有的XML解析器都支持它。X
2011-09-28 15:56:05 399
原创 XML语言第一讲
置标语言概述传统意义上的标记(markup)我们经常会遇到。例如,老师批改过的试卷,经常是满篇红色醒目的对号、错号、问号、波浪线或者意味深长的评语,这些都是标记;我们在看书的时候,也喜欢用荧光笔将重要的内容加亮,以帮助我们在日后重读文章时,能够提纲挈领、迅速抓住要害,这也是标
2011-09-27 08:10:22 497
原创 MyEclipse 快捷键
Ctrl+1 快速修复Ctrl+D: 删除当前行 Ctrl+Q 定位到最后编辑的地方 Ctrl+L 定位在某行 Ctrl+O 快速显示 OutLine Ctrl+T 快速显示当前类的继承结构 Ctrl+W 关闭当前Editer Ctrl+K
2011-09-26 14:49:15 258
原创 UML教程
UML是一种定义良好、易于表达、功能强大且普遍适用的建模语言。它溶入了软件工程领域的新思想、新方法和新技术。它的作用域不限于支持面向对象的分析与设计,还支持从需求分析开始的软件开发的全过程。UML(UnitedModeling Language, 统一建模语言): 是一种基于
2011-09-20 16:22:06 1389
原创 网络编程
¯ 网络基本概念µ 计算机网络,就是把分布在不同地理区域的计算机与专门的外部设备用通信线路互连成一个规模大、功能强的网络系统,从而使众多的计算机可以方便地互相传递信息,共享硬件、软件、数据信息等资源。µ 网络体系结构:国际标准化组织ISO于l978年提出“开放系统互
2011-09-19 20:09:37 345
原创 数据库连接池
》数据库连接的建立及关闭极其耗资源,对系统性能影响尤为明显. 》传统数据库连接方式:一个数据库连接均对应一个物理连接,每次操作都要打开、关闭该物理操作,这种频繁性,会造成系统性能下降,此时,考虑数据库连接池. 》数据库连接池解决方案:当应用程序启动时,系统主动
2011-09-17 00:21:58 967
原创 JDBC的事务控制和批量处理
一、 在实际的应用中,很少只局限于对单表进行操作,通常会涉及多表操作。例如银行的取款操作,它至少需要两个步骤——首先进行取款操作,取款成功后更改账户金额;其次记录日志,记录此次取款的时间及金额等。这两个步骤是需要同时成功才算完成取款交易的。要完成上述的需求就需要借助于JDBC的事
2011-09-15 14:03:05 1001
原创 JDBC的应用
1. JDBC概述• JDBC是一种可以执行SQL语句并可返回结果的Java API,其全称是Java DataBase Connectivity,也是一套面向对象的应用程序接口(API),它由一组用Java编程语言编写的类和接口组成,制定了统一的访问各类关系数据库的标准接
2011-09-14 15:25:34 300
原创 MySQL
1. 操作数据(查询)1.1. DISTINCT 语法 SELECT [DISTINCT] 列名[, 列名]... FROM 表名注意事项 *可以替代列名, 表示所有列, 但是通常我们为了提高代码的可读性, 不使用*
2011-09-13 22:32:25 486
原创 MySQL安装与配置、数据库概念
1. MySQL安装与配置1.1. 安装将mysql-5.0.27-win32.rar压缩文件解压 运行Setup.exe Typical: 常用模式, 包含一些常用的模块Complete: 完整模式, 包含所有模块
2011-09-08 17:00:32 362
原创 第13章多线程第三讲
互斥锁µ 每个对象都对应于一个可称为“互斥锁”的标记,这个标记用来保证在任一时刻,只能有一个线程访问该对象。µ Java对象默认是可以被多个线程共用的,只是在需要时才启动“互斥锁”机制,成为专用对象。µ 关键字synchronized用来与对象
2011-09-07 20:26:13 621 2
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人